Babysits your agents from idea to PR, letting you think
Hive is an innovative orchestration platform designed for developers and product teams who leverage advanced AI coding agents such as Claude, Codex, and Pi. It automates the entire lifecycle of coding tasks—from ideation to pull request—by running these cutting-edge agents asynchronously and autonomously. The platform simplifies the developer workflow by managing multiple terminals and agents, allowing users to focus on critical product decisions rather than babysitting AI processes. Hive's unique approach of integrating AI agents directly within the terminal environment offers a seamless way to streamline complex development workflows and accelerate project delivery. This tool is especially valuable for teams seeking to enhance productivity with minimal manual oversight, making AI-driven development more accessible and manageable.

Desktop control center for managing parallel AI coding agent
GitHub Copilot App is a sophisticated desktop control center designed for developers leveraging AI-powered coding agents. It enables users to manage multiple AI coding agents simultaneously, providing a unified interface to oversee, direct, and inspect their work on dedicated canvas surfaces. This setup is ideal for software teams using Copilot Pro, Pro+, Business, or Enterprise plans who want enhanced control and visibility over AI-assisted development processes. What makes the Copilot App stand out is its agent-native architecture, allowing for parallel management of multiple AI agents, which can significantly streamline complex coding tasks and collaboration efforts. Its visual interface and control features empower developers to fine-tune AI outputs, ensure code quality, and decide what changes are integrated into their projects, boosting productivity and oversight.
